WeRide Inc. (NASDAQ: WRD) is emerging as a compelling narrative in the autonomous driving sector, leveraging its innovative technology platform to revolutionize transportation. With a market capitalization of $3.47 billion, this Guangzhou-based company is making significant strides in the Technology sector, particularly within the Software – Application industry. Despite recent stock price fluctuations, the company’s advancements in autonomous driving solutions present attractive investment opportunities.

At a current price of $11.10 per share, WeRide’s stock has shown volatility, trading within a 52-week range of $6.49 to $40.40. This fluctuation underscores both the risks and potential rewards of investing in a cutting-edge technology company still finding its footing. Notably, WeRide has experienced a minor price change recently, down by 0.05%, reflecting market uncertainties but also setting the stage for potential growth.

One of the most striking aspects of WeRide’s financials is its impressive revenue growth of 60.70%, a testament to its expanding influence in the autonomous vehicle market. Despite this robust growth, the company faces challenges, including a negative EPS of -1.11 and a daunting return on equity of -43.04%. These figures highlight the typical growing pains of a tech innovator investing heavily in R&D and infrastructure to secure future dominance.

The valuation metrics further reveal WeRide’s current financial landscape. The absence of a trailing P/E ratio and the presence of a negative forward P/E of -4.49 indicate that the company is not yet profitable. However, this is not uncommon for companies pioneering uncharted territories in technology, where the focus is on long-term potential rather than immediate profitability.

Investors should note WeRide’s free cash flow of -$307.4 million, reflecting substantial investment in its autonomous driving capabilities. This capital-intensive approach is aligned with the company’s strategy to expand its fleet and technology footprint across roughly 30 cities worldwide, spanning ten countries. Such expansion is critical as WeRide continues to deploy its autonomous vehicles for both operational and testing purposes.

WeRide’s stock is receiving positive attention from analysts, with seven buy ratings and no hold or sell recommendations. The target price range of $12.11 to $21.16 suggests a significant upside potential, with an average target of $16.61 representing a 49.68% increase from current levels. This optimism is likely fueled by WeRide’s leadership in the autonomous driving space and its strategic global deployments.

Technically, WeRide’s stock shows promising signals. The 50-day moving average at $10.31 and the 200-day moving average at $11.59 suggest a consolidation phase, potentially positioning the stock for a breakout. The RSI (14) stands at 58.77, indicating that the stock is neither overbought nor oversold, while the MACD of 0.13 and a signal line of 0.09 further highlight a bullish trend in the making.
